Transaction e614e24839c5b36fb4cb65a13e5049436c576534e5dc30023abafd9dbfa8cfe5
1 Input
1 Output
-
e614e24839c5b36fb4cb65a13e5049436c576534e5dc30023abafd9dbfa8cfe5:0
- value
- 1685849
- script pubkey
- OP_0 OP_PUSHBYTES_32 687fde5c71d91e4f0468259b63755d286ecaf556f3c5af7624ac7792e8d28ec1
- address
- bc1qdplauhr3my0y7prgykdkxa2a9phv4a2k70z67a3y43me96xj3mqsylqjdf